What constitutes a Smart Contract? A Thorough Guide to Self-Executing Contracts
Smart contracts are automated agreements written in code and stored on a blockchain. These digital contracts fulfill the terms of an agreement automatically, without the need for intermediaries or third-party oversight.
- When all requirements are met, the smart contract implements the predefined actions, ensuring transparency and immutability.
- This technology has the ability to revolutionize various industries by streamlining processes, reducing costs, and increasing trust.
- From supply chain management to decentralized applications, smart contracts offer a secure and optimized way to execute agreements in the digital realm.
